Who are Baily Garner?

With nearly 50 years of experience, Baily Garner LLP is a leading multidisciplinary construction consultancy with over 300 employees and offices in Eltham, Manchester, and Birmingham—delivering national coverage. We provide a full suite of services including Architecture, Building Surveying, Quantity Surveying, Project Management, M&E Engineering, Sustainability Consulting, and more.

Role Information:

  • Act as a first point of contact for HR queries, providing professional and practical support to managers and employees.
  • Support employee relations casework, including absence management, investigations, probation reviews, performance matters, and occupational health referrals.
  • Maintain accurate HR records and ensure employee data, contract changes, and compliance documentation are up to date.
  • Coordinate key employee lifecycle processes, including onboarding, inductions, payroll updates, benefits administration, and offboarding.
  • Support HR compliance by managing right to work checks, vetting requirements, policy updates, and internal audits.
  • Provide guidance to managers on people matters, employment processes, and good HR practice.
  • Build strong working relationships across the business and act as a trusted HR contact for stakeholders.
  • Support employee engagement, wellbeing, and culture initiatives that contribute to a positive and inclusive workplace.
  • Assist with HR inductions, training sessions, and employee communications.
  • Manage and triage HR queries through shared inboxes or ticketing systems, ensuring a responsive and high-quality service.
  • Contribute to continuous improvement projects to strengthen HR processes, policies, and employee experience.
  • Support wider HR projects and initiatives as required, including organisational change and integration activity.
